United Bank & Trust “Player to Bank On” (Jan. 27th)
Axtell @ Frankfort
Girls’ Varsity: Josie Hale (Frankfort) 23 points
It was a big night for junior forward, Josie Hale notching 23 points to help lead her Frankfort Wildcat team to the 51-28 victory at home over the visiting Axtell Eagles. It was only a two-point game after the first quarter, but it was the second quarter when the scoring barrage from Hale commenced. Hale netted 11 of her 23 in the second quarter, to spark an 18-6 quarter and give Frankfort control of the contest.
Only four players scored for the Wildcats on the night with three of them accounting for 50 of the 51 points. Senior, MyKaela Smart and junior, Jessa Jones each notched double figures to go along with Hale’s 23. Smart tallied 15 points while Jones scored 12 on the evening. Junior, Bridget Volle led all Eagles scorers on the evening with 17 points in the loss.
Axtell fell to 2-10 on the season with the loss, while Frankfort improved to 9-6 with the victory.
Boys’ Varsity: Calahan Brown (Frankfort) 22 points
The Frankfort Wildcats boys’ squad completed the sweep for their school over the Axtell Eagles with a 47-28 victory. Frankfort got out to a lead in the first half and took a 14-point margin into halftime, leading Axtell 30-16. The second half was low scoring but Frankfort was able to stretch their lead a little more in the fourth quarter and notch their 10 win of the season.
Leading the way for the Wildcats on the night was junior guard, Calahan Brown with 22 points, doing most of his damage along the baseline with moves to the basket with and without the ball. One other Wildcat scored double figures on the night, that being senior center, Jacob Broxterman who finished with 14 points. Axtell struggled from the horn in the game and had only one play score double figures, that being junior, Aaron Schmelzle who tallied 11 points; sophomore guard, Derek Porting had nine for the Eagles in the loss, as well.
Axtell fell to 2-10 on the season with the loss, ending their two-game winning streak. While Frankfort improved to 10-5 on the year with the victory.
